About this role
Product Merchandisers in ecommerce own the presentation and performance of the product catalogue online. They manage product data quality, category structures, search and navigation optimisation, and use sales and behavioural data to make decisions about ranging, pricing, and promotional mechanics. Key skills to look for
Product data management
Building and maintaining accurate, complete product data — attributes, imagery, descriptions, variants. Data quality directly impacts search, filtering, and conversion.
Category management
Structuring navigation and category hierarchies to match customer intent. Understanding of how customers search and browse, not just how products are categorised internally.
Sales analysis
Comfortable with sell-through, margin, stock cover, and conversion rate data. Makes decisions about ranging, markdowns, and promotional inclusion based on data.
Search & sort merchandising
Experience with on-site search tools (SearchPie, Searchanise, Klevu) and the rules and logic that drive product sort order. Understanding of how search and sorting impacts revenue.
Cross-functional collaboration
Works closely with buying, marketing, and ecommerce teams. Ability to translate commercial priorities into product presentation decisions.
Platform knowledge
Comfortable managing a large product catalogue in Shopify, Magento, or similar. Experience with PIM systems is a plus for more complex catalogues.
